Chapter 3

[Blackening Value: 75, Favorability: -35]

Sitting in the back seat, Shen Yuqing’s eyes snapped open. Huh? What happened?

How did the male lead’s frozen heart warm up?

He asked: [What happened?]

The System took a long while before stammering out: [Host, I don’t know.]

Shen Yuqing raised an eyebrow slightly. [You don’t know?]

The System explained: [My energy comes from the pool of the World Heart. Right now, this world has problems, and the World Heart requires massive energy to sustain it. I can only draw a tiny bit, so sometimes I can’t track certain information points.]

Shen Yuqing choked on this long explanation.

He now had good news and bad news.

Good news: He has a cheat (Gold Finger). Bad news: It’s garbage.

Shen Yuqing felt his temples throbbing wildly. Just then, the car came to a stop.

The driver in the front said, “Young Master, we’ve arrived.”

Shen Yuqing opened his eyes and looked out. It was a magnificently built villa, brightly lit. The moment the car stopped, the main gate was opened from the inside.

He got out of the car. A servant came forward to take the things from his hands. Shen Yuqing felt awkward for a split second but quickly handed them over. He asked, “Is my brother and everyone home?”

Thanks to the System’s briefing, Shen Yuqing roughly understood the Shen family’s current situation. The Shen parents were semi-retired and flew around the world constantly.

The main person in charge of the company now was Shen Zhen. Shen Zhen’s wife—his sister-in-law—was a famous designer, and they had twins, a boy and a girl.

The servant replied, “Yes, they are.”

Shen Yuqing pursed his lips. Looks like I have a tough battle to face!

He took a deep breath and stepped through the door. But just as he stepped inside, before he could clearly see the scene within, the System’s notification in his brain arrived first.

[Target Character: Pei Yiyan. Blackening Value: 80. Favorability: -65. Mission Progress: 1%. Character Current State: Unawakened.]

[Host, that is your fiancé,] the System reminded him.

Shen Yuqing’s gaze fell straight onto the man sitting on the sofa, talking to Shen Zhen.

The man was wearing dark green loungewear, sitting sideways to the door. Whatever he was discussing with Shen Zhen, they both looked happy.

The noise of him entering naturally didn’t escape their notice. Shen Yuqing saw Pei Yiyan turn his head in his direction. However, his eyes didn’t land on Shen Yuqing immediately. It was only after a moment that he seemed to follow the sound and “look” toward Shen Yuqing.

Shen Yuqing felt his temples throbbing again. Pei Yiyan, his blind fiancé.

He had just sent away a Buddha, and now here comes a God!

Even a donkey in a production team deserves a break!

Shen Zhen frowned as soon as he saw him standing at the door. “Come here.”

Shen Yuqing walked over. Shen Zhen said, “Do you know what time it is? Yiyan has been waiting for you all this time.”

Shen Yuqing instinctively looked at Pei Yiyan sitting on the sofa. Now that they were practically face-to-face, he could observe Pei Yiyan more directly.

The dark green loungewear suited him perfectly. A white cane rested against his right leg, facilitating his movement.

Shen Yuqing cleared his throat lightly but didn’t speak immediately.

Shen Zhen spoke again, “Yiyan, it’s getting late. Go upstairs and rest early.”

Shen Yuqing was eager for that. “Brother, then I…”

Before he could finish, Shen Zhen glared at him. His tone, however, remained gentle as he addressed Pei Yiyan. To Shen Yuqing, he signaled, I have words for you. You stay.

Pei Yiyan kept a faint smile on his face. “Alright, Brother Zhen. I’ll go up first then.”

He picked up his cane and stood up. Only then did Shen Yuqing notice that Pei Yiyan walked with a limp.

The System chimed in: [Five years ago, Pei Yiyan and his parents were in a car accident. His parents didn’t make it and passed away. Although he survived, his eyes, glands, and legs were damaged.]

Just as Shen Yuqing was feeling a pang of pity, the System added: [But he will recover later, don’t worry.]

[…Can’t you finish your sentences in one go?] Shen Yuqing wanted to roll his eyes.

Pei Yiyan slowly made his way up to the second floor leaning on his cane. Once Shen Zhen was sure he was gone, he spoke up: “Kneel.”

Plop. Shen Yuqing slid to his knees instantly. He explained rapidly, “Brother, it’s a misunderstanding, really! You know me! Would I dare drug someone?”

Seeing Shen Yuqing’s sincere face, Shen Zhen’s anger subsided slightly. He looked at his brother’s legs and said, “You knew perfectly well that Yiyan was coming to our house today, yet you came back so late.”

Pei Yiyan’s current situation in the Pei family was somewhat awkward, so after the two announced their engagement, the Shen family suggested he come live with them.

But the Pei family didn’t want to release him so quickly, so they agreed on a compromise: Pei Yiyan would spend half the month at the Pei house and half at the Shen house.

Shen Yuqing didn’t make a sound. He didn’t know this, but the original host did. The original host had done it on purpose.

Shen Zhen saw Shen Yuqing bowing his head and acting obedient, so he waved his hand. “Forget it. But I’m telling you, act with propriety. If I hear about you doing anything like what happened today again, I’ll break your legs. Get up.”

Shen Yuqing slowly stood up from the floor. Shen Zhen added, “I’ve restored your cards, but there’s a limit. Save your money.”

With that, he got up and went upstairs to his room.

The optical computer on Shen Yuqing’s wrist dinged. He picked it up to look.

It was a text message from the bank, stating the limit.

Shen Yuqing had only glanced at it casually, but his eyes widened in shock. Okay, okay, okay! Since when is a credit limit in the tens of millions considered ‘limited’?!

He finally understood why the System said Shen Yuqing was spoiled at home.

Seemed like he had no money, but in reality, he was still a rich second-generation heir.

Shen Yuqing turned off the optical computer, thinking that this interstellar society certainly had a lot of novel gadgets.

He went upstairs and found the original host’s room according to the System’s prompts. Unexpectedly, upon pushing the door open, he saw Pei Yiyan sitting quietly on a chair inside the room.

Shen Yuqing retracted the foot he had just stepped inside.

[What’s going on? Why is Pei Yiyan in the original host’s room?]

The System replied: [The two are engaged. Isn’t it normal to share a room?]

Although it said that, it explained the reason.

The original host naturally disliked this fiancé. He disliked him before, and he disliked him even more now that he was disabled.

But Mother Shen and Mother Pei had been friends for decades. Since Pei Yiyan grew up all alone, they naturally wanted to help him, so despite the original host making a huge fuss, the engagement was set.

After it was set, the original host, refusing to accept it, began thinking of ways to torment Pei Yiyan, trying to make him withdraw from the engagement voluntarily.

Shen Yuqing wanted to ask how he tormented him, but then he heard a sound from the stairs. He turned to look and saw a servant carrying a woven basket up. The basket was covered with a handmade cloth that looked like silk.

His eyelid twitched. He had a bad feeling.

Sure enough, the servant stopped in front of him. “Young Master Shen, the items you purchased arrived today. I have sterilized everything inside and out for you.”

Shen Yuqing took the small basket, not knowing what was inside. He nodded absently. “Okay.”

The servant went back downstairs.

Shen Yuqing looked down at the thing he was carrying, then dawdled into the bedroom.

Pei Yiyan maintained his posture sitting on the chair. Shen Yuqing didn’t know what to say, so he randomly found a place to put down the things the servant gave him. As he raised his hand to leave, he accidentally brushed against the handmade cloth, and it slid to the floor.

Shen Yuqing looked into the basket.

Handcuffs, leather whips, ball gags…

Shen Yuqing’s eyes went round. No way.

Brother, you guys play wild!
